Oh, one last thing.

Sell your specimen ONLY if you desperately need the revenue.
You can always find a way to make some cash, but it is very
difficult to obtain a genuine, high-grade 1882 4P Manila.
To avoid certain legal issues (restrictions in Presidential
Decree No,374,1974 "The Cultural Property Preservation and
Protection Act") you can really only sell it to a fellow
Filipino residing within the Philippines.

Well that is definitely an alfonsino 4P if it is starting at that cost you mentioned. I hope the dent at the bottom left of the rim is not that bad. A clear plus / ultra on pillars and King Alfonso's moustache are important factors in these Alfonsinos, I wish they have sharp details
